Abstract:
Objective: To explore the relationship between acupoint nature and the depth of acupuncture. Method: Based on the diversity and hierarchical characteristics of the meridian system, this study explores the relationship between acupuncture depth and acupoint characteristics from various aspects such as ancient and modern deep and shallow needling methods, the impact of different deep and shallow needling methods on acupoint characteristics, and modern clinical research. Result: The depth of acupuncture is related to acupoint properties, and different depths of acupuncture can exert different acupoint effects and mobilize different performance. Conclusion: Clarifying the effect of acupuncture depth on acupoint performance provides reference for the selection of clinical acu‐ puncture depth and provides ideas for improving the accuracy of acupuncture effect.
